So to recap we have those different ROMS:

Lambda 8300 v1 (LAM10061.BIN)

Lambda 8300 v2 (I believe EO simply names it "lambda.rom")

cac-3.rom (8EEC1EC6-cac-3.rom)

NF300.ROM (F8BBA9D8-NF300.ROM)

ZX81 compatible ROM for Lambda 8300


Am I missing sometthing ?

I chose to go for three different ROM types only, the CAC-3 and NF300 are so close.
At the moment I'm ignoring the zx81 retrofits


The first thing to do is to fix the interrupt/video handler. I noticed that the early monochrome ROM uses a different register (and a different order for the push/pop sequence) which could have possibly been on of the reasons for the slowness you experimented.
I'm not sure, but it is worth to try.

EDIT: -subtype=mono and '-subtype=cac3' are now ready !!
